Output c2a2536a462ee1f95194359c4f35a4123dcbc101f8cceaa90c31296f9388cfc9:13

value
870819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3fabb77ebe1b5c4f6394f3d23dcb76ddc82808 OP_EQUAL
address
3EPJ88Y5exGXWE1Vkrm9oVzZ2ksPnMbmqa
transaction
c2a2536a462ee1f95194359c4f35a4123dcbc101f8cceaa90c31296f9388cfc9
confirmations
273171
spent
true